Step Up to the Plate
Originally released in 2012. Step Up to the Plate is a documentary film. directed by Paul Lacoste. At just 86 minutes, it's a tight, focused story.
Starring Michel Bras and Sébastian Bras
Synopsis
The story of a father and his son, or how to pass on the work of a lifetime? A movie about culinary art, tradition and emotion.
